Light Helicopter Experimental
The Light Helicopter Experimental (LHX) program was a 1980s United States Army helicopter procurement project to replace the AH-1 Cobra and OH-58 Kiowa helicopters. Background In support of the LHX program, the United States Army started the Advanced Composite Airframe Program (ACAP) to develop an all-composite helicopter fuselage. In April 1991, the Boeing-Sikorsky team was selected as the contest winner and received a contract to build four prototypes. Also that month, the helicopter was designated " RAH-66 Comanche" by the Army.Eden, Paul, ed. "Boeing/Sikorsky RAH-66 Comanche". ''Encyclopedia of Modern Military Aircraft''. Amber Books, 2004. . In March 2004, the Army Chief of Staff terminated the Comanche program. Stovepipe (organisation)
A stovepipe organization (alt organisations) has a structure which largely or entirely restricts the flow of information within the organization to up-down through lines of control, inhibiting or preventing cross-organisational communication. Many traditional, large (especially governmental or transnational) organizations have (or risk having) a stovepipe pattern. Intelligence organizations may deliberately adopt a stovepipe pattern so that a breach or compromise in one area cannot easily spread to others. A famous example of this is Bletchley Park (an allied forces Second World War codebreaking centre where messages encrypted by the Enigma machine were decrypted) where people working in one hut would not know what the people in any other hut did. LHX Attack Chopper
''LHX Attack Chopper'' is a combat helicopter vehicle simulation game, simulation game published by Electronic Arts in 1990. Development was led by Brent Iverson who later designed ''Chuck Yeager's Air Combat''. The game was released for MS-DOS and ported to the Sega Genesis, Mega Drive/Genesis. Gameplay In addition to the Light Helicopter Experimental, LHX prototype scout-attack helicopter, the game includes two flyable US Army helicopters, the AH-64, AH-64A Apache and UH-60 Blackhawk, and another prototype (as of 1990), MV-22 Osprey (which can actually switch between helicopter and airplane control modes), any of which may be deployed against Soviet-made ground and air military equipment in the three war theaters of Libya, Vietnam and Germany. Groupthink
Groupthink is a psychological phenomenon that occurs within a group of people in which the desire for harmony or conformity in the group results in an irrational or dysfunctional decision-making outcome. Cohesiveness, or the desire for cohesiveness, in a group may produce a tendency among its members to agree at all costs. This causes the group to minimize conflict and reach a consensus decision without critical evaluation. Groupthink is a construct of social psychology, but has an extensive reach and influences literature in the fields of communication studies, political science, management, and organizational theory, as well as important aspects of deviant religious cult behaviour. Fenestron
A Fenestron (sometimes alternatively referred to as a fantail or a "fan-in-fin" arrangementLeishman 2006, p. 321.) is an enclosed helicopter tail rotor that operates like a ducted fan. The term ''Fenestron'' is a trademark of multinational helicopter manufacturing consortium Airbus Helicopters (formerly known as Eurocopter). The word itself comes from the Occitan term for a ''small window'', and is ultimately derived from the Latin word ''fenestra'' for ''window''.Prouty, Ray. ''Helicopter Aerodynamics'', Helobooks, 1985, 2004. p. 266. The Fenestron differs from a conventional open tail rotor by being integrally housed within the tail boom, and like the conventional tail rotor it replaces, functions to counteract the torque generated by the main rotor. While conventional tail rotors typically have two or four blades, Fenestrons have between seven and eighteen blades; these may have variable angular spacing so that the noise is distributed over different frequencies. NOTAR
NOTAR ("no tail rotor") is a helicopter system which avoids the use of a tail rotor. It was developed by McDonnell Douglas Helicopter Systems (through their acquisition of Hughes Helicopters). The system uses a fan inside the tail boom to build a high volume of low-pressure air, which exits through two slots and creates a boundary layer flow of air along the tailboom utilizing the Coandă effect. The boundary layer changes the direction of airflow around the tailboom, creating thrust opposite the motion imparted to the fuselage by the torque effect of the main rotor. Directional yaw control is gained through a vented, rotating drum at the end of the tailboom, called the direct jet thruster. Advocates of NOTAR believe the system offers quieter and safer operation over a traditional tail rotor. Sponson
Sponsons are projections extending from the sides of land vehicles, aircraft or watercraft to provide protection, stability, storage locations, mounting points for weapons or other devices, or equipment housing. Watercraft On watercraft, a sponson is a projection that extends outward (usually from the hull, but sometimes other parts of the vessel) to improve stability while floating, or to act as a securing point for other equipment. Vessels with unstable body shapes or unevenly distributed weight are likely to feature sponsons to help prevent capsizing or other instabilities. On many vessels, these projections from the main body of the vessel can be attached and removed quickly and fairly easily. Canoes and kayaks sometimes feature sponson attachments as well, for stability in rough waters. Assistant Secretary Of Defense For Research And Engineering
The Under Secretary of Defense for Research and Engineering, abbreviated USD (R&E), is a senior official of the United States Department of Defense. The USD (R&E) is charged with the development and oversight of technology strategy for the DoD. The post (or effectively the same post) has at various times had the titles Assistant Secretary of Defense for Research and Engineering (ASD(R&E)), or Director of Defense Research and Engineering (DDR&E). The latter title has itself historically varied between the rank of under secretary and that of assistant secretary. USD (R&E) is the principal staff advisor for research and engineering matters to the Secretary and Deputy Secretary of Defense. In this capacity, USD (R&E) serves as the Chief Technology Officer (CTO) for the Department of Defense charged with the development and oversight of DoD technology strategy in concert with the department's current and future requirements. Thinking Outside The Box
Thinking outside the box (also thinking out of the box or thinking beyond the box and, especially in Australia, thinking outside the square) is a metaphor that means to think differently, unconventionally, or from a new perspective. The phrase also often refers to novel or creative thinking. History The origin of the phrase is unclear. "Think beyond the boundary"-metaphors, that is, metaphors that allude to think differently or with less constraints, seem to have an old history. For example, in 1888, The Annual Register records the phrase ''think outside the lines''. Since at least 1954, the nine dots puzzle has been used as a metaphor of the type "think beyond the boundary". Early phrasings include ''go outside the dots'' (1954), ''breakthrough thinking that gets outside the nine-dot square'' (1959), and ''what are the actual boundaries of the problem?'' (1963). OH-6 Cayuse
The Hughes OH-6 Cayuse is a single-engine light helicopter that was designed and produced by the American aerospace company Hughes Helicopters. Its formal name is derived from the Cayuse people while its "Loach" nickname comes from the acronym for the Light Observation Helicopter (LOH) programme that it was procured under. The OH-6 was developed in response to the United States Army issuing Technical Specification 153 in 1960 to replace its Bell H-13 Sioux fleet. The ''Model 369'' was submitted by Hughes, and competed against the two finalists, Fairchild-Hiller and Bell, for a production contract. On 27 February 1963, the first prototype conducted its maiden flight. The Model 369 had a distinctive teardrop-shaped fuselage that had strong crashworthiness properties and provided excellent external visibility.
